+int
+xmljOutputWriteCallback (void *context, const char *buffer, int len)
+{
+ OutputStreamContext *outContext;
+ JNIEnv *env;
+ jbyteArray byteArray;
+
+ outContext = (OutputStreamContext *) context;
+ env = outContext->env;
+ byteArray = (*env)->NewByteArray (env, len);
+
+ if (0 != byteArray)
+ {
+ (*env)->SetByteArrayRegion (env, byteArray, 0, len, (jbyte *) buffer);
+
+ (*env)->CallVoidMethod (env,
+ outContext->outputStream,
+ outContext->outputStreamWriteFunc, byteArray);
+
+ (*env)->DeleteLocalRef (env, byteArray);
+
+ return (*env)->ExceptionOccurred (env) ? -1 : len;
+ }
+ else
+ {
+ /* Out of memory, signal error */
+ return -1;
+ }
+}
+
+int
+xmljOutputCloseCallback (void *context)
+{
+ OutputStreamContext *outContext;
+ JNIEnv *env;
+
+ outContext = (OutputStreamContext *) context;
+ env = outContext->env;
+ (*env)->CallVoidMethod (env,
+ outContext->outputStream,
+ outContext->outputStreamCloseFunc);
+
+ return (*env)->ExceptionOccurred (env) ? -1 : 0;
+}
+
+int
+xmljInputReadCallback (void *context, char *buffer, int len)
+{
+ InputStreamContext *inContext;
+ JNIEnv *env;
+ jint nread;
+ int offset;
+
+ inContext = (InputStreamContext *) context;
+ env = inContext->env;
+ nread = 0;
+
+ for (offset = 0; offset < len && nread >= 0;)
+ {
+ nread = (*env)->CallIntMethod (env,
+ inContext->inputStream,
+ inContext->inputStreamReadFunc,
+ inContext->bufferByteArray,
+ 0, MIN (len - offset,
+ inContext->bufferLength));
+
+ if (nread > 0)
+ {
+ (*env)->GetByteArrayRegion (env,
+ inContext->bufferByteArray,
+ 0, nread, ((jbyte *) buffer) + offset);
+
+ offset += nread;
+ }
+ }
+
+ return (*env)->ExceptionOccurred (env) ? -1 : offset;
+}
+
+int
+xmljInputCloseCallback (void *context)
+{
+ InputStreamContext *inContext;
+ JNIEnv *env;
+
+ inContext = (InputStreamContext *) context;
+ env = inContext->env;
+ (*env)->CallVoidMethod (env, inContext->inputStream,
+ inContext->inputStreamCloseFunc);
+
+ return (*env)->ExceptionOccurred (env) ? -1 : 0;
+}
+
+InputStreamContext *
+xmljNewInputStreamContext (JNIEnv * env, jobject inputStream)
+{
+ jclass inputStreamClass;
+ InputStreamContext *result;
+
+ inputStreamClass = (*env)->FindClass (env, "java/io/InputStream");
+ if (inputStreamClass == NULL)
+ {
+ return NULL;
+ }
+ result = (InputStreamContext *) malloc (sizeof (InputStreamContext));
+ if (result == NULL)
+ {
+ return NULL;
+ }
+
+ result->env = env;
+ result->inputStream = inputStream;
+ result->inputStreamReadFunc =
+ (*env)->GetMethodID (env, inputStreamClass, "read", "([BII)I");
+ result->inputStreamCloseFunc =
+ (*env)->GetMethodID (env, inputStreamClass, "close", "()V");
+ result->bufferLength = 4096;
+ result->bufferByteArray = (*env)->NewByteArray (env, result->bufferLength);
+ return result;
+}

+xmlCharEncoding
+xmljDetectCharEncoding (JNIEnv * env, jbyteArray buffer)
+{
+ xmlCharEncoding ret;
+ jint nread;
+
+ if (buffer == NULL)
+ {
+ return XML_CHAR_ENCODING_ERROR;
+ }
+ nread = (*env)->GetArrayLength (env, buffer);
+ if (nread >= 5)
+ {
+ jbyte nativeBuffer[DETECT_BUFFER_SIZE + 1];
+ unsigned char converted[DETECT_BUFFER_SIZE + 1];
+ int i;
+
+ memset (nativeBuffer, 0, DETECT_BUFFER_SIZE + 1);
+ (*env)->GetByteArrayRegion (env, buffer, 0, nread, nativeBuffer);
+ /* Convert from signed to unsigned */
+ for (i = 0; i < DETECT_BUFFER_SIZE + 1; i++)
+ {
+ converted[i] = UNSIGN (nativeBuffer[i]);
+ }
+ ret = xmlDetectCharEncoding (converted, nread);
+ }
+ else
+ {
+ ret = XML_CHAR_ENCODING_NONE;
+ }
+ return ret;
+}
+
+xmlParserCtxtPtr
+xmljNewParserContext (JNIEnv * env,
+ jobject inputStream,
+ jbyteArray detectBuffer,
+ jstring publicId,
+ jstring systemId,
+ jstring base,
+ jboolean validate,
+ jboolean coalesce,
+ jboolean expandEntities,
+ jboolean loadEntities)
+{
+ InputStreamContext *inputContext;
+ xmlCharEncoding encoding;
+ xmlParserCtxtPtr ctx;
+ int options;
+
+ encoding = xmljDetectCharEncoding (env, detectBuffer);
+ if (encoding != XML_CHAR_ENCODING_ERROR)
+ {
+ inputContext = xmljNewInputStreamContext (env, inputStream);
+ if (NULL != inputContext)
+ {
+ /* NOTE: userdata must be NULL for DOM to work */
+ ctx = xmlCreateIOParserCtxt (NULL,
+ NULL,
+ xmljInputReadCallback,
+ xmljInputCloseCallback,
+ inputContext,
+ encoding);
+ if (NULL != ctx)
+ {
+ ctx->userData = ctx;
+
+ /* Set parsing options */
+ options = 0;
+ if (validate)
+ {
+ options |= XML_PARSE_DTDVALID;
+ }
+ if (coalesce)
+ {
+ options |= XML_PARSE_NOCDATA;
+ }
+ if (expandEntities)
+ {
+ options |= XML_PARSE_NOENT;
+ }
+ if (loadEntities)
+ {
+ options |= XML_PARSE_DTDLOAD;
+ }
+ if (xmlCtxtUseOptions (ctx, options))
+ {
+ xmljThrowException (env,
+ "java/lang/RuntimeException",
+ "Unable to set xmlParserCtxtPtr options");
+ }
+ if (base != NULL)
+ {
+ ctx->input->directory =
+ (*env)->GetStringUTFChars (env, base, 0);
+ }
+ return ctx;
+ }
+ xmljFreeInputStreamContext (inputContext);
+ }
+ }
+ return NULL;
+}

+/* Key for the thread-specific buffer */
+static pthread_key_t thread_context_key;
+
+/* Once-only initialisation of the key */
+static pthread_once_t thread_context_once = PTHREAD_ONCE_INIT;
+
+static void
+thread_context_key_alloc (void);
+
+/* Allocate the key */
+static void
+thread_context_key_alloc ()
+{
+ pthread_key_create (&thread_context_key, NULL);
+}
+
+void
+xmljSetThreadContext (SAXParseContext * context)
+{
+ pthread_once (&thread_context_once, thread_context_key_alloc);
+ pthread_setspecific (thread_context_key, context);
+}
+
+void
+xmljClearThreadContext (void)
+{
+ pthread_setspecific (thread_context_key, NULL);
+}
+
+/* Return the thread-specific buffer */
+SAXParseContext *
+xmljGetThreadContext (void)
+{
+ return (SAXParseContext *) pthread_getspecific (thread_context_key);
+}
